The Surprising Reality: Can Bunnies Really Eat Grapes?
Understanding the Context
Yes—they can! But there’s more to this simple question than just “yes” or “no.” While a few small, seedless grapes can be a harmless and enjoyable treat for rabbits, there are important guidelines to follow to keep your fluffy companion safe and healthy.
Grapes offer natural sugars, vitamins like vitamin C, and dietary fiber—but they’re also high in fructose. Too many grapes can disrupt a rabbit’s delicate digestive system, leading to bloating, diarrhea, or even serious health problems like bloat. This is especially true for smaller breeds or adult bunnies, whose digestive tracts aren’t built to handle large sugar payloads.
What You Should Know Before Feeding Grapes to Bunnies
- Moderation is Key: Offer just one or two small, seedless grape halves once or twice a week.
- Never Feed Grapes Daily: Daily grape treats can upset gut bacteria and cause illness.
- Watch for Reactions: Never introduce grapes suddenly—monitor your bunny closely for signs of discomfort, such as reduced appetite or changes in stool.
- Monitor Sugar Intake: Store grapes as an occasional reward, not a daily snack.
